The postcode EX38 8BN is located in Torridge, in the county of Devon.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. EX38 8BN is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

EX38 8BN is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of EX38 8BN as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.

The closest road name to EX38 8BN is Bluecoat Villas which is centered 73 m away.

The nearest bus stop is School Lane and is 71 m away.

The closest primary school to EX38 8BN (for ages 11 and under) is Great Torrington Bluecoat Church of England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on May 1,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Bideford College. The last OFSTED inspection on October 17, 2018 rated this school as Requires improvement

The local pub for residents of EX38 8BN is Torrington Football Club and is 110 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 7,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from The Sweet Spot and is 154 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on June 3,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 57.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for EX38 8BN is covered by the Devon & Cornwall police force association and Devon is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
